16 year old high school junior, Daniel Burd, has figured out a way to cause plastic bags to decompose faster. Normally, it takes thousands of years for plastic bags to degrade, but with Daniel’s method, they can decompose in three months! His method is fairly simple as well…mix yeast, tap water, landfill dirt and bags and there you have it. The process leaves water and a tiny bit of carbon dioxide as byproducts.
